We present a comprehensive study of star-forming regions in the nearest large spiral galaxy M31. We use GALEX far-UV and near-UV imaging to detect the radiation from young massive stars and trace the recent star formation across the galaxy. The far-UV and near-UV flux measurements, combined with ground-based data for estimating the reddening by interstellar dust, are used to derive ages and masses of the star-forming associations. The GALEX imaging, combining deep sensitivity and entire coverage of the galaxy, provides a complete picture of the recent star formation in M31 and its variation with environment throughout the galaxy.
